Nuclear Medicine Technologist Jobs in Louisiana
A Nuclear Medicine Technologist plays an integral role in the radiology field. They are responsible for preparing and administering radiopharmaceuticals, and operate imaging technology to create images of a patient's body. These images help physicians and radiologists diagnose and manage various medical conditions. This involves positioning patients for procedures, monitoring their condition during the process, and ensuring their safety. They may also be responsible for maintaining equipment and adhering to radiation safety measures. Some Nuclear Medicine Technologists might specialize in specific procedures such as PET scans.
Important skills for a Nuclear Medicine Technologist include attention to detail, technical skills, physical stamina, and good interpersonal skills. They must have a strong understanding of radiation physics, computer technology, and chemistry. A certification from the Nuclear Medicine Technology Certification Board (NMTCB) or the American Registry of Radiologic Technologists (ARRT) is typically required. Prior to becoming a Nuclear Medicine Technologist, individuals may hold roles such as a Radiologic Technologist, Medical Imaging Technologist, or even a Nuclear Medicine Technician, all roles which provide relevant experience in imaging technology and patient care.
